A tax-deferred account is usually a kind of investment or savings account in which you postpone paying taxes over the earnings—such as fascination, dividends, or capital gains—till you withdraw The cash, normally for the duration of retirement. These accounts are made to motivate very long-term preserving by permitting your contributions and investment advancement to compound with no drag of yearly taxation.
